The ucode TLV data may be read-only and should be treated as const
pointers, but currently a few code forcibly cast to the writable
pointer unnecessarily. This gave developers a wrong impression as if
it can be modified, resulting in crashing regressions already a couple
of times.
This patch adds the const prefix to those cast pointers, so that such
attempt can be caught more easily in future.

When Rx queues are configured during module init, NAPI is enabled
while the Rx queue lock is held. However, since softirqs are not
disabled, it is possible that and IRQ would fire and call
iwl_pcie_rx_handle() which would also try to acquire the Rx lock.
Prevent this by disabling softirqs during Rx queue configuration,
as part of module init flow.

We should only allow PPAG to be enabled by OEMs that are in the
approved list. In order to do this, we need to compare the system
vendor string retrieved from SMBIOS to a list maintained in the
driver. If the vendor string is not in the list, we don't allow PPAG
to be used.
For now the list is empty, but entries will be added to it
individually, in subsequent patches.

When version 2 of the PER_PLATFORM_ANT_GAIN_CMD was implemented, we
started copying the values from the command that we have stored into a
local instance. But we accidentally forgot to copy the enabled flag,
so in practice PPAG is never really enabled. Fix this by copying the
flag from our stored data a we should.

When we check the length, we only check that the advertised
data length fits into the data we have, but currently not
that it actually matches correctly.
This should be harmless, but if the first two bytes are zero,
then the iwl_rx_packet_payload_len() ends up negative, and
that might later cause issues if unsigned variables are used,
as this is not something that's normally expected.
Change the validation here to precisely validate the lengths
match, to avoid such issues.

D3_CONFIG_CMD and D0I3_END_CMD should be the last\first
command upon suspend\resume correspondingly, otherwise,
FW will raise an assert (0x342).
There are firmware notifications that cause the driver to
send a command back to the firmware. If such a notification
is sent to the driver while the the driver prepares the
firmware for D3, operation, what is likely to happen is that
the handling of the notification will try to get the mutex
and will wait unil the driver finished configuring the
firmware for D3. Then the handling notification will get
the mutex and handle the notification which will lead to
the aforementioned ASSERT 342.
To avoid this, we need to prevent any command to be sent to
the firmware between the D3_CONFIG_CMD and the D0I3_END_CMD.
Check this in the utility layer that sends the host commands
and in the transport layer as well.
Flag the D3_CONFIG_CMD and the D0I3_END_CMD commands as
commands that must be sent even if the firmware has already
been configured for D3 operation.

When we want to stop TX'ing because we are suspending, we
have two options: either we check system_pm_mode or we
check the mvm's status that has a bit for the suspend
flow.
The latter is better because test_bit is atomic. Also
add a call to synchronize_net after we set the bit to
make sure that all the new Tx see the bit before we
actually complete the suspend flow.

If there are frequent CCA delays due to the extension channel
as detected by the firmware, and we're on 2.4 GHz, then handle
this by disconnecting (with a reconnect hint).
When we disconnect, we'll also update our capabilities to use
only 20 MHz on the next connection (if it's on 2.4 GHz) as to
avoid the use of the extension channel that has too much noise.

We shouldn't trust the firmware with the sizes (or contents)
of notifications, accessing too much data could cause page
faults if the data doesn't fit into the allocated space. This
applies more on older NICs where multiple notifications can
be in a single RX buffer.
Add a general framework for checking a minimum size of any
notification in the RX handlers and use it for most. Some RX
handlers were already checking and I've moved the checks,
some more complex checks I left and made them _NO_SIZE for
the RX handlers.
